Dangote oil refinery prepares for test runs, aims for self-sufficiency and export

Nigeria’s Dangote oil refinery, funded by Aliko Dangote at a cost of $20 billion, is set to commence test runs potentially this week following the arrival of its sixth crude cargo on Monday, as disclosed by company officials. Quadri Aruna rises to 14th in ITTF world rankings after stellar performance

Nigeria’s table tennis sensation, Quadri Aruna, kickstarted the new year by climbing the International Table Tennis Federation (ITTF) world ranking ladder. Aruna’s outstanding performance in the World Table Tennis (WTT) Finals bolstered his position to 14th in the latest ITTF rankings.
